How do wholesalers compete with other wholesalers?

Mike Schorah
  • Rental Property Investor
Posted

If 2 people put offers on a property and intend to flip, how do wholesalers compete since they need the extra margin?

Or do they just find the sellers who don’t have other wholesalers competing for their property?

Most new wholesalers would simply just offer more money only to realize that no one wants to buy the deal at that price point. Very ineffective. 

As a seasoned investor, my job is to make the seller understand that they are dealing with a seasoned professional and that I offer them certainty. I do this by educating them on the process.

People will do business with people they like & trust, this is how I consistently beat out inflated offers.
